Summary: | embedded viewer does not get focus | ||
---|---|---|---|
Product: | [Applications] okular | Reporter: | Sergei Ivanov <svivanov> |
Component: | general | Assignee: | Okular developers <okular-devel> |
Status: | RESOLVED FIXED | ||
Severity: | normal | CC: | cubranic, michel.ludwig, svivanov |
Priority: | NOR | ||
Version: | unspecified | ||
Target Milestone: | --- | ||
Platform: | Ubuntu | ||
OS: | Linux | ||
Latest Commit: | Version Fixed In: | 4.8.0 |
Description
Sergei Ivanov
2009-11-10 19:38:18 UTC
I'm not sure whether Kile can do much here. I've tried to force OkularPart to have the focus but it doesn't work. So, I'm forwarding this to Okular as probably some focus settings are wrong. Bug 240516 reports a similar issue when Okular is embedded in Konqueror to view a PDF URL. Git commit 6176e29256eb417d76d898955d5345ce340d1384 by Albert Astals Cid. Committed on 16/12/2011 at 00:25. Pushed by aacid into branch 'master'. Use a queued connection instead of direct call It seems some shells (like konqueror and kile) are too smart and play with the focus and the focus ends up in the wrong place because they "overwrite" our setFocus call, now we workaoround that by using the queuedconnection BUGS: 214020 BUGS: 240516 FIXED-IN: 4.8.0 M +1 -1 part.cpp http://commits.kde.org/okular/6176e29256eb417d76d898955d5345ce340d1384 |